2018 Fall Summit Planning Committee
Tanya Freeman, Chair 

The AEHIA 2018 Fall Summit Planning Committee is looking forward to an exciting conference for the AEHIA membership. Our overall theme is “The Future of Healthcare.” Presentations will focus on three specific areas of healthcare information applications: consolidation, employee development and consumer-centric organizations.

The first half of our day will be provider- and foundation-led presentations on the topics of application rationalization, mergers, acquisitions, and affiliations – the role of IT, and staffing for the future.

The second half of our day will provide the tech industry perspective on “The Future of Healthcare,” with a focus on consumer-centric organizations and innovation. Amazon, Apple and Microsoft will each present their perspective on driving innovation and change in healthcare. The afternoon will culminate with the three tech companies participating in a moderated panel discussion.  We look forward to a lively session that engages the AEHIA membership in the discussion.

Membership and Marketing Committee

The Membership and Marketing Committee is committed to further defining AEHIA’s membership criteria and helping members identify opportunities for engagement with the association. The committee’s goals for the year include defining membership criteria in a way that makes sense for the changing face of healthcare IT, adding value to member communications through the website and AEHIApplications Newsletter, and utilizing social medial to increase the profile and prestige of the association.

AEHIA Awards Committee 

The AEHIA Awards Committee has worked hard to define what excellence in applications leadership looks like, and has landed on three major award categories that represent excellence in healthcare information applications.

Starting from scratch, the committee has worked aggressively to define the awards program. Members can nominate themselves or others for the Leadership in Action Award, Innovator of the Year Award, and the Application Team Excellence Award. Nominations require specific criteria, to be announced when submissions open in July. Winners will be announced prior to the Fall Summit and will be recognized and receive a commemorative plaque during the event.
